配置文件

  • PHP 代码安全:在开发周期中持续的安全监控

    PHP 代码安全:在开发周期中持续的安全监控PHP 代码安全:在开发周期中持续的安全监控PHP 代码安全:在开发周期中持续的安全监控PHP 代码安全:在开发周期中持续的安全监控

    答案:通过 sentinel 工具持续监控代码安全性。详细描述:安装 sentinel php 安全监控工具。配置配置文件 .sentinel.yml 中的规则。运行 sentinel 命令扫描代码。sentinel 识别安全漏洞,如跨站点脚本 (xss)。修复漏洞,例如使用 htmlspecial…

    2025年11月27日 用户投稿
    100
  • 如何通过nginx日志找出慢查询

    如何通过nginx日志找出慢查询如何通过nginx日志找出慢查询如何通过nginx日志找出慢查询如何通过nginx日志找出慢查询

    本文介绍如何利用Nginx日志高效定位慢查询,提升网站性能。通过以下步骤,您可以快速识别并解决影响网站速度的瓶颈。 一、配置Nginx日志格式 首先,修改Nginx配置文件,确保日志格式包含request_time字段,用于记录每个请求的处理时间。 以下是一个示例配置: http { log_for…

    2025年11月27日 用户投稿
    000
  • 如何调试 PHP 异步代码

    如何调试 PHP 异步代码如何调试 PHP 异步代码如何调试 PHP 异步代码如何调试 PHP 异步代码

    调试 php 异步代码的工具包括:psalm:静态分析工具,可发现潜在错误。parallellint:检查异步代码并提供建议的工具。xdebug:用于调试 php 应用程序的扩展,可通过启用会话并逐步执行代码来调试。其他技巧还包括使用日志记录、断言、局部运行代码和编写单元测试。 如何调试 PHP 异…

    2025年11月27日 用户投稿
    000
  • linux下安装Hadoop的方法是什么

    一:安装JDK 1.执行以下命令,下载JDK1.8安装包。 wget –no-check-certificate https://repo.huaweicloud.com/java/jdk/8u151-b12/jdk-8u151-linux-x64.tar.gz 2.执行以下命令,解压下载的JDK…

    2025年11月27日
    000
  • Composer在框架(如Laravel, Symfony)中是如何集成的

    Composer在框架(如Laravel, Symfony)中是如何集成的Composer在框架(如Laravel, Symfony)中是如何集成的Composer在框架(如Laravel, Symfony)中是如何集成的Composer在框架(如Laravel, Symfony)中是如何集成的

    Composer是PHP依赖管理工具,在Laravel和Symfony中负责依赖安装、自动加载及扩展集成,通过composer.json管理项目依赖,生成autoload.php实现PSR-4自动加载,支持包扩展与框架深度整合,如Laravel的Package Discovery和Symfony F…

    2025年11月27日 用户投稿
    100
  • MTR:利用MySQL测试框架进行高并发和大数据量测试的应用实践

    mtr:利用mysql测试框架进行高并发和大数据量测试的应用实践 引言:在互联网时代,高并发和大数据量是很常见的场景,而数据库是支撑系统的核心组件之一,因此数据库的性能和稳定性尤为关键。为了保证数据库在面对高并发和大数据量的情况下能够正常工作,我们需要对其进行一系列的性能测试。本文将介绍如何利用My…

    用户投稿 2025年11月27日
    000
  • composer如何构建一个项目的phar可执行文件

    将Composer项目打包成PHAR需使用php-box/box工具,核心是通过配置box.json文件定义入口、输出、包含目录等,运行box compile生成单一可执行文件,解决依赖管理和部署复杂问题。 将一个Composer管理的PHP项目打包成PHAR可执行文件,核心思路其实是利用专门的打包…

    2025年11月27日
    000
  • composer的–prefer-dist和–prefer-source区别_Composer Prefer-Dist与Prefer-Source区别解析

    composer的–prefer-dist和–prefer-source区别_Composer Prefer-Dist与Prefer-Source区别解析composer的–prefer-dist和–prefer-source区别_Composer Prefer-Dist与Prefer-Source区别解析composer的–prefer-dist和–prefer-source区别_Composer Prefer-Dist与Prefer-Source区别解析composer的–prefer-dist和–prefer-source区别_Composer Prefer-Dist与Prefer-Source区别解析

    答案:–prefer-dist优先下载压缩包,安装快、占用空间小,适合生产环境;–prefer-source克隆源码,含版本历史,便于调试修改,适合开发。默认优先dist,可通过composer.json配置preferred-install指定策略,按需选择更高效。 在使用…

    2025年11月27日 用户投稿
    300
  • 如何在Linux中使用Swagger进行API文档管理

    如何在Linux中使用Swagger进行API文档管理如何在Linux中使用Swagger进行API文档管理如何在Linux中使用Swagger进行API文档管理如何在Linux中使用Swagger进行API文档管理

    本文介绍如何在Linux环境下利用Swagger高效管理API文档。 一、Swagger安装与配置 首先,您需要在Linux系统中安装Swagger。 以Ubuntu为例,可以使用以下命令: sudo apt-get install swagger (请根据您的Linux发行版选择合适的包管理器和安…

    2025年11月27日 用户投稿
    000
  • Swagger在Linux环境下如何进行错误处理

    Swagger在Linux环境下如何进行错误处理Swagger在Linux环境下如何进行错误处理Swagger在Linux环境下如何进行错误处理Swagger在Linux环境下如何进行错误处理

    本文介绍在Linux系统中使用Swagger进行错误处理的有效方法。 首先,确保已安装必要的库或框架,例如Alamofire或URLSession,这些工具能有效处理HTTP请求并捕获错误。 其次,发送请求到Swagger API并监控错误。 仔细检查返回的错误代码和信息,识别具体的错误类型。 接下…

    2025年11月27日 用户投稿
    200
关注微信